Alpine this weekend

Not much going on in the weather for the next week or so. A weak ridge of high pressure will build Monday. Maybe a return of winter by Friday if the models are right.

A recent melt freeze cycle earlier this week, a bit of snow and cooling down by Saturday.

Friday: Snow amounts 2-5cm. Ridgetop winds 20km/hr from the South. Freezing levels near 1800m.

Saturday/Sunday: A ridge will persist through the weekend. Bringing mainly cloudy skies, and accumulations 2-5cms. Freezing levels near 1100m accompanied by moderate SW winds.

At 2280 meters the temperature at 06:00 was -3, the winds were 20-30 KPH from the East. At 1550 meters the temperature was 0, 99.5 % humidity and the barometer was dropping slowly. At 1650 meters there was 1 cm recorded over night. It appears that the clouds are producing rain in the valley but it is barely snowing in the alpine. In the valley it is +1.
